Ryan Miller has never lost to the Edmonton Oilers in his NHL career.



The Sabres have won their last five games against the Oilers, outscoring them 22-7 during that span.


Ryan Miller started all five of those games and is a perfect 5-0-0 against the Oilers in his career with a 1.40 GAA. Edmonton’s last win against the Sabres came
on Oct. 16, 2003. The Oilers haven’t won in Buffalo since March 4, 2002.

I'm watching Sabres uber-prospect, Joel Armia, continue to kick ass in the WJCs. His Finns are beating Sweden, 2-0 right now in their semi final game. Canada will play Russia later tonight.

Armia just picket the wallet outta the pocket of a Swede D, turned. fired a laser that kissed iron and found the top shelf.

Armia has 4 goals and 2 assists in these WJCs.

He's a power forward, who plays a simple and solid, north/south game. Likes to go straight to the net and is very strong in one-on-one situations. Very dangerous near the opponent's net and uses his sharp and accurate shot well. Sick mitts!
